New recruitment help for small firms
This feature was published on Business Europe, a Govt-backed Business
support network with over 125000 members announcing SME support from
Job Jobbed Limited. This was also subsequently published on the websites
of the British Chambers of Commerce, The Small Business Service (DTI),
Lloyds TSB, NPower, British Gas, and various other Business and Industry
Links.
"A new website has been set up to help small and mediums-sized
firms recruit the right employees.
The site, called jobjobbed.com, gives bosses the opportunity to advertise
vacancies online, select people for interview from a database of candidates,
or send information about opportunities direct to people via email.
The company's Director, Robert Ellis, says the site currently attracts
up to 3,500 visits everyday from small companies and people seeking
work. It was officially launched in June.
Ellis, a former recruitment consultant, says he often found it difficult
to match high calibre candidates with businesses. This was especially
the case for smaller companies, which lack the financial clout to
advertise jobs in the national press or on popular websites.
"Web-based recruitment may well be a new concept for many SMEs
and may be one that they would not normally consider," he said.
"I found that generally it was my clients running the smaller
business that most needed the expertise that a professional recruiter
could bring."
Employers can advertise on the site for free, but are charged for
access to the logbook of candidates. Ellis told Business Europe that
the service has matched "a large number" of workers to businesses
and public sector organisations. However, there were no exact details
available.
Recent surveys suggest that SMEs find it hard to attract the best
workers, because these are often poached by big companies offering
high salaries and generous benefits packages. "
